Where better to go for a pre Christmas treat than Scorrybreac, one of our favourite local restaurants. It never disappoints the dishes are imaginative and beautifully put together, featuring local produce where possible and even some foraged embellishments (reindeer moss with our beautifully cooked venison loin, served up with pink fir apple potatoes cooked with rosemary and Douglas fir). A visit here is a real treat for the senses not to be missed.
